To refurbish or renovate?

There are a variety of key elements that ought to be considered with regards to refurbishing your kitchen. An  effectively fashioned and considerately organized kitchen creates a huge affect on the value of your property when you go to market it at a later time. Your kitchen can be the focal room in your house and the place in which the household meet most regularly.

There are actually 3 key questions to consider when making your decision in regards to this doubtless significant home renovation:

- Are you searching for a rebuild or a refubishment?
- Does your present kitchen layout work well for your requirements or are there aspects of the existing layout  which you don't like? 
- Are you feeling you have not exploited the maximum out of your current kitchen design?

In the event that responses to these questions are no, then you should perhaps think about a refurbishment of  the existing layout. A refurbishment could take the shape of simply new doors, ceramic tiles and possibly floor covering and you will be amazed at the impression that this can make, transforming your present kitchen  area into the one that you will dream about.

It could very well be an empty sheet of paper along with a pen if the answers to the questions were a yes. It's  not unreasonable to think a kitchen rebuild would most likely finish up with you getting the kitchen of your dreams in the home you currently own, though the work quantity and decision making will likely be significantly larger.

Possibly the best place to begin if a refurbishment is your preferred approach to renovation, is a Do it yourself warehouse as you will get to see flooring choices, tiles and cabinet doors that with any luck , will present you with suggestions to use. It is not unreasonable to believe that your refurbishment can be concluded within a fortnight after the products you have chosen are able for purchase, and it is most definitely the more affordable of the possibilities.



Rebuilding will require you to be considerably more open-minded about the complete project. Producing new room designs by knocking down walls should be considered in an effort to create the kitchen that you're  dreaming of; there's nothing out of bounds at this stage. Of course, any structure work needs to be completed by an approved professional and the required permits and licenses obtained before any work commencing. If perhaps all of this sounds like a great deal of work, it's fair to suggest it is and it's most likely that a certified kitchen designer will probably be the most beneficial option for your needs. Their experience as well as their tools of the trade will probably mean that it will be possible to see a computerised view of a kitchen design within just hours of them arriving and hearing your ideas on the job.

Chances are that one of the first things a kitchen designer would likely do is to get the best and the most effective use of the space in between your kitchen sink, the fridge and the cooking hob which happens to be popularly known as the kitchen triangle. You must never though, stop at simply thinking about the kitchen sink, fridge and cooking hob in your new layout since the influx of new goods and devices available these days for a new kitchen, they will also need to be elements in thinking of the final layout. 

Due to the fact that you will be beginning with in effect a blank sheet of paper, don't forget that adding your chosen machines now is likely to be far simpler at this point rather than once the fitted kitchen is finished.
